MRS Ponies Enjoy Time Out at Country Shows

Our Dartmoor and Welsh ponies have had a busy summer out at our local county shows in both ridden and inhand classes.

Teddy and Anna started the ball rolling in their first M&M ridden class at Warrington Show in May. It was a baking hot day and the show was very busy, but Teddy took it all in his stride and was placed second. This was a good warm-up for Cheshire, where he was entered in the HOYS qualifier class. At Cheshire his class was huge, and of an incredibly high standard. However, even though he wasn't placed he did a lovely show for the judges, and again behaved beautifully on the very busy showground. Once again, it was a roasting hot day, and for once Anna was very pleased that her class was at 8.30am!

Both Teddy and Oliver competed in the Inhand Dartmoor class at Cheshire and did well, with Teddy placing fourth and Oliver sixth. We also took Jack and Tuppence for the Inhand Welsh A class with Sue and Sarah C. Again, it was a massive class of a very high standard, and the boys were just out of the ribbons. They both thoroughly enjoyed their day out, and were interested in everything and everyone!

Teddy's last show of the season was Bakewell, and the weather could not have been more different! There had been torrential rain the day before, and the showground was a mud-bath that came up to the ankles in some places! After being towed into place by some of the cheeriest tractor drivers ever, we attempted to find the ring. The horsewalk was literally just mud, once coming almost to Teddy's knees!!! In the ring it was a little better, but going any faster than a slow canter was almost impossible. However, Teddy finished in second place and it was a nice, albeit rather damp, end to our season.

Well done to all four ponies, they were a credit to us at every show they attended both ridden and inhand. On balance we decided that we had been pretty lucky with the weather for our little show season - two out of three dry shows isn't bad, even if the Bakewell weather tried hard to cancel out the other two!
